Concrete foundation leveling services involve assessing and correcting uneven or settling foundations to restore stability and structural integrity. This process typically includes evaluating the existing foundation to identify areas of sinking or shifting, followed by implementing appropriate methods such as mudjacking or slab jacking. These techniques involve injecting a specialized mixture beneath the concrete to lift and stabilize the slab, helping to create a more level and secure foundation. The goal is to address uneven surfaces that can compromise the safety and functionality of a property.
Foundation problems often manifest as cracked or uneven flooring,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in walls or the foundation itself. Such issues can be caused by so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ction. Concrete foundation leveling services are designed to mitigate these concerns by restoring the proper alignment of the foundation, which can prevent further structural damage and reduce the risk of costly repairs in the future. Labor Costs - Labor fees for concrete foundation leveling typically range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the size and complexity of the project. Larger or more uneven foundations may require additional time and expertise, increasing costs.
Material Expenses - Materials such as mudjacking foam or polyurethane injections usually cost between $500 and $3,000. The choice of material can influence the overall price, with higher-quality options often costing more.
Project Size - The size of the foundation impacts the total cost, with smaller residential slabs often costing under $1,500. Larger commercial or multi-level foundations can exceed $10,000 depending on scope.
Location Factors - Costs can vary based on local market conditions, with prices in Hinsdale, IL, and nearby areas generally falling within the ranges mentioned. Accessibility and site conditions may also influence final pricing.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es concrete slabs to settle or become uneven? Concrete slabs can settle or become uneven due to so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ial installation, leading to uneven surfaces over time.
How can I tell if my concrete needs leveling? Signs include cracks, uneven surfaces, or visible sinking; a professional assessment can determine if leveling services are needed.
What methods are used for concrete foundation leveling? Common methods include mudjacking and polyurethane foam injection, which lift and stabilize the slab.
Is concrete leveling a suitable solution for all types of cracks? It is effective for many surface-level cracks and unevenness but may not be suitable for extensive structural damage.
How long does concrete leveling typically take? The process usually takes a few hours, depending on the size and condition of the slab, but a local contractor can provide a more specific timeline.
